Which limitation arises when a delta-wye transformer bank supplying a balanced three-phase load experiences a single-phase transformer failure?

A)System voltage drops proportionally
B)Load imbalance and derated capacity
C)Harmonic distortion increases significantly
D)Complete system shutdown immediately

💡 Explanation

When a single transformer fails, the remaining transformers operate in an open-delta configuration, because of reduced redundancy which causes load imbalance, and reduces the overall kVA capacity to roughly 57.7% of the original. Therefore a derated capacity with load imbalance results, rather than only voltage drop, harmonic increase, or shutdown, which all demand different imbalances or major faults.
